I have a set on my Marlin Guide gun and really like them. It’s a strictly close range gun so it works well.
I have a Winchester 94 that I’m considering putting a set on. It’s not long range either but 150-175 yds works with the 30-30.
I don’t know if they’d be good at the longer ranges though.
They’re fast and accurate within 100yds.
I realize that vision matters here but does anyone like them over 100yds?
Personally, I'm not good enough (not are my eyes good enough) for taking shots on game much over 100 yards with ANY metallic sight, so I can't say for sure. My two hunting lever guns both wear aperture sights (Williams on my Marlin .44 and a Lyman on my Model 71 Winchester), but they are not of the ghost ring variety. My apertures are fairly large, though. Small apertures are impossible for me in the woods or in dim light.
I am sure you already know this, but one can just remove the aperture from the sight and use it as a ghost ring. I have a Skinner site on my Marlin 44 mag and the rear site blank came with a tapped hole to store the aperture in. Works pretty well.
